Patent
1996-05-16
1998-08-11
Donaghue, Larry D.
395595, 395598, 395568, 395391, G06F 930
Patent
active
057940630
ABSTRACT:
A ROM-based decoder exploits the high degree of redundancy between instructions to share various operation structures and substantially reduce memory size. The decoder includes a circuit which merges and shares common ROM sequences to reduce ROM size. A superscalar microprocessor includes an instruction decoder having an emulation code control circuit and an emulation ROM which emulates the function of a logic instruction decoder. An instruction register is loaded with a current instruction and has various bit-fields that are updated according to the state of the processor. An entry point circuit derives an emulation ROM entry point from the instruction stored in the instruction register. The emulation ROM entry point is used to address the emulation ROM, from which an operation (Op) is read. Various fields in the Op are selectively substituted from the instruction register and emulation environment registers.
REFERENCES:
patent: 5101341 (1992-03-01), Circello et al.
patent: 5131086 (1992-07-01), Circello et al.
patent: 5185868 (1993-02-01), Tran
patent: 5201056 (1993-04-01), Daniel et al.
patent: 5222244 (1993-06-01), Carbine et al.
patent: 5233696 (1993-08-01), Suzuki et al.
patent: 5438668 (1995-08-01), Coon et al.
patent: 5488710 (1996-01-01), Sato et al.
patent: 5513330 (1996-04-01), Stiles et al.
Segars, S., et al, "Embedded Control Problems, Thumb, and the Arm7TDMI", 1 Oct. 1995, pp. 22-30, IEEE Micro, vol. 15, No. 5, XP000527879.
Mick, John R., "Microprogramming techniques using the AM2910 sequencer", Feb. 1978, pp. 81-87, COMPCON '78, IEEE, New York, XP002021090.
Advanced Micro Devices , Inc.
Donaghue Larry D.
Koestner Ken J.
LandOfFree
Instruction decoder including emulation using indirect specifier does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Instruction decoder including emulation using indirect specifier,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Instruction decoder including emulation using indirect specifier will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-402169